To improve drug safety, FDA should check its mixed-up files

English: Logo of the U.S. Food and Drug Admini...
English: Logo of the U.S. Food and Drug Administration (2006) (Photo credit: Wikipedia)

This is really kind of sad…To improve drug safety, FDA should check its mixed-up files – The Boston Globe.